Song Analysis for trick or treat
The core meaning of "trick or treat" revolves around themes of severe mental instability, toxic obsession, and violent jealousy disguised as a dark, twisted romance. By subverting the playful childhood phrase of "trick or treat" into a menacing ultimatum, the song explores the mind of an unreliable, deeply disturbed narrator who exhibits traits of psychopathy and extreme possessiveness. The lyrics delve into the dark archetype of a stalker or a "yandere"—someone whose infatuation leads to horrific, controlling violence.
Implicitly, the song serves as a visceral representation of how deep-seated insecurities and self-hatred can project outward as destructive rage. The narrator's hallucination of ghosts calling him ugly reveals a profound lack of self-worth. To cope with this internal emptiness and fear of abandonment, he resorts to ultimate control: murdering romantic rivals and threatening to disfigure or kill the object of his affection so she can never leave him. The juxtaposition of ordinary depressive symptoms, like dirty dishes and insomnia, against grotesque ideations creates a nuanced portrait of a person completely unraveling, trapped in a cycle of substance abuse, depression, and terrifying intrusive thoughts.
